📝 Ingredients
Bun: Enriched Bleached Flour (wheat Flour, Malted Barley Flour, Niacin, Iron, Thiamine Mononitrate, Riboflavin, Folic Acid), Water, Corn Syrup, Soybean Oil, Contains 2% or Less of: Yeast, Salt, Calcium Stearoyl Lactylate, Vital Wheat Gluten, Corn Syrup Solids, Guar Gum, Monoglycerides, Oat Fiber, Monocalcium Phosphate, Sodium Alginate, Wheat Flour, Xanthan Gum, Ascorbic Acid (vitamin C), Enzymes. Hamburger: Beef. Pasteurized Process American Cheese with Peppers and Other Natural Flavor: Milk, Water, Cream, Sodium Citrate, Contains 2% or Less of: Calcium Chloride, Cheese Culture, Color Added, Enzymes, Jalapeno Peppers, Natural Flavor, Salt, Serrano Peppers, Sodium Phosphate, Sorbic Acid (preservative), Vinegar, Soy Lecithin. Water, Dried Onion, Salt, Pepper.

📊 % Daily Value
The following shows how one serving of White Castle, Cheeseburgers, Jalapeno contributes to the recommended daily intake for key nutrients, based on a 2,000 calorie diet.
| Nutrient | Amount | % Daily Value |
|---|---|---|
| Calories | 329.7 kcal | 16.5% |
| Total Fat | 17.0 g | 22% |
| Saturated Fat | 8.0 g | 40% |
| Cholesterol | 39.5 mg | 13% |
| Sodium | 559.5 mg | 24% |
| Total Carbohydrate | 28.0 g | 10% |
| Dietary Fiber | 2.0 g | 7% |
| Protein | 15.0 g | 30% |
| Calcium | 99.8 mg | 8% |
| Iron | 2.7 mg | 15% |
* Percent Daily Values are based on a 2,000 calorie diet. Your daily values may be higher or lower depending on your calorie needs.
